Toronto group ‘Raise 5’ global winner of Richard Branson’s “Screw Business as Usual” competition

Sir Richard Branson and his non-profit foundation Virgin Unite have announced Toronto’s Raise 5 as the global winner of the 2012 “Screw Business as Usual” competition.

Raise 5 is a fundraising platform which allows individuals to support their favourite causes by raising five dollars at a time.

Company founder Mike Tang said he wanted to create a new way to give back to the community which was fun and convenient, and he is looking forward to taking it to the next step with Branson.

Joining Richard in South Africa, Raise 5 will be sharing ideas with young entrepreneurs at the Branson Centre of Entrepreneurship, as well as experience South African wildlife at Branson’s private game reserve.

Hundreds of entries were submitted throughout the competition, some of which included ideas for a solar-powered football, and the world’s most ethical plants.
